City of Pomona seeks a licensed Class A or C-34 contractor to replace seven ADA-compliant drinking fountains with bottle fillers at various public sites, including installation of backflow preventer and water connection at Westmont Park. Bids due July 14, 2026.
The work to be done consists of furnishing all materials, equipment, tools, labor and incidentals as required in the specifications and contract documents, for the following project: for “Hydration Station Upgrade – Various Sites – FD528 – CC8125 - Project Worktag: 71073.”The City of Pomona (City) is seeking a licensed and bonded Class A or C-34 contractor (Contractor) to replace seven (7) drinking fountains. Exhibit A is a summary of the locations and description of work. Exhibit B is a map of the proposed drinking fountain installation locations. Exhibit C identifies the drinking fountain installation detail and manufacturer’s installation instructions. This project includes replacement/installation of drinking fountains with bottle fillers at City of Pomona owned public sites. The proposed Murdock Model GYQ84 or GYM74 drinking fountain material shall be provided and installed by the Contractor. These drinking fountains shall be compliant with current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) construction for full access. These drinking fountains shall have construction compliance with the most current version of the California Building and Plumbing Codes (CBC), the City of Pomona Departments of Development Services, Public Works, and Water Resources standards. The new installation at Westmont Park shall include the installation of backflow preventer and a new drinking fountain which includes a new water connection from the meter location at Wright Street. Notes: BID GUARANTY: Each bid must be accompanied by cash or by a cashier's or certified check or by a bid bond in the amount of ten percent (10%) of the amount of bid price payable to the City of Pomona as a guarantee that the bidder, if their bid is accepted, shall promptly execute the contract, secure payment of workman's compensation insurance and furnish all required bonds, as identified herein. If submitting cash, cashier’s or certified check, it must be delivered to the Public Works Department by the bid closing time. If submitting a bid bond, a copy must be attached as part of your proposal in Planet Bids. If the proposer is using a bid bond, please submit it in File 1 of your response (pg. 10). Upon award, the selected vendor will need to furnish the original bid bond to the Public Works Department.
